(A)        Configuration control of EFB hardware and loaded software tools and data, and managing and archiving the configuration status of all EFBs.

(B)        Collection of applicable nationalised performance data packages for EFBs.

(C)        Collection of updated and nationalised airport and obstacle data packages for EFBs.

(D)        Collection of updated or nationalized flight operations manuals packages for EFBs.

(E)        Collection of updated electronic charts data packages for EFBs..

(F)        Collection of any additional compatible data to be loaded onto EFBs according to a operator’s request.

(G)       Collection of any updates and upgrades of the FlySmart (suite of EFB software applications).

(H)        Nationalisation of the EFB homepage, as agreed with the operator.

(I)          Data integrity and compatibility checking before uploading onto EFBs.

(J)         Generation of the EFB data packages.

(K)        Loading of EFB data packages and issuing of EFBs to aircrew in a “ready to use” condition.

(L)        Erasing of data from EFBs post flight, as specified by the operator and using procedures agreed.

(M)       Co-ordination with end-users of EFBs, as required.

(N)        Local point of contact in relation to EFB management issues and any related continuous improvement initiatives.

(O)       Assist in the development and documentation of EFB administration processes.

(P)        Provision of practical skills enhancement to ensure the transfer of knowledge to nominated operator personnel, such personnel having first successfully completed the required EFB administration course: ”Airbus EFB Administration course.
